, l! N# r9 m8 R" ] U$ a9 \On September 25, 2011 the John Janzen Nature Centre will launch the Natural Treasure Program, an exciting new initiative from the Robert Bateman Get to Know Program.
3 j# R; i4 N% v& E0 W1 _ Q) F
) U( A5 C8 R$ n; JNatural Treasure uses technology to provide youth with a unique outdoor experience. Participants follow a map or GPS device to complete an outdoor scavenger hunt by finding clues hidden around the Nature Centre.4 h% O+ V/ s) C
' b, k' g; n1 `) W! t, ]5 S1 R' a
Next, participants head online for some fun challenges, games, and stories, all of which relate to their experience outdoors. The program is geared towards helping youth get to know Edmonton’s wildlife.
